I have a Niram Augustus PETTIT who married Ellen WEDGE on Jan. 3, 1872 in Burford, Ont. Niram was a son of Stephen PETTIT and Eliza Jane HODGES who lived in Windham Centre, Norfolk Co. Niram died on June 11, 1885. He and Ellen had 2 sons, John and Emerson, who moved to Michigan at some point (according to my grandmother)--I would like to find out more about Ellen, John and Emerson.

My grandmother also said that her grandmother's sister, Mary BENNETT/BENNITT (1813-1886), was married to a John WEDGE and told a ghost story concerning him. However, the only marriage I can find for Mary was with George TERRYBERRY. Perhaps John was her first husband? I am also interested in verifying whether this marriage took place.

I do not have a direct connection to the people you mention, but the following notes may provide you some clues. I have notes on several Wedge families from Burford, ON, from various sources. I have not been able to fit them all into the puzzle.

*****
Children of ANDREW WEDGE and LUCY COLE are:
i. HENRY3 WEDGE.
ii. JOHN WEDGE, b. 1818; d. Abt. 1885, Burford, Ontario, Canada.

Notes for JOHN WEDGE:
Note on Andrew Wedge from the unpublished papers of George Arnold Nunamaker, James A. Gibson Library, Brock University, St. Catharines, Ontario, page 3-1:

"If John was a son of the 2nd marriage, the dates given for his birth and death must be in error. [John Wedge, 1818 - 1885-6, Burford, Ont.] His grandson John Pettit, of Fenwick, Mich. says his grandfather died when he was 8 years old, and his age 68 years, and is buried south of the four corners in a little cemetary [sic.] near Burford, Ont. Lucy, dau. of Mrs. Lucy Cole b. 1776 at Sacketts Hbr... (Perhaps if related, this John Wedge was a son of the 1st marriage) ..."
